Skip to main content
Article
Learning to Write User Stories with the 4C Model: Context, Card, Conversation, and Confirmation
IEEE/ACM 5th International Workshop on Software Engineering Education for the Next Generation (SEENG) at ICSE'2023 (2023)
  • Cécile Péraire
Abstract
Writing user stories that effectively support software product development is difficult for students new to the practice. This position paper addresses this challenge by extending the existing 3C model for defining user stories with an extra C for ‘context’. This format is targeted to interactive software systems and inspired by a grounded theory research study where the observed product managers provided context by basing most user stories on concrete and validated design artifacts, such as wireframes. After experimenting with the 4C model during four semesters with positive initial results, we posit that the model helps students generate stories that are easier to create and review while supporting the development of innovative solutions that satisfy the stakeholders’ needs.
Keywords
  • user stories,
  • design thinking,
  • requirements
Publication Date
May 16, 2023
Citation Information
Cécile Péraire. "Learning to Write User Stories with the 4C Model: Context, Card, Conversation, and Confirmation" IEEE/ACM 5th International Workshop on Software Engineering Education for the Next Generation (SEENG) at ICSE'2023 (2023)
Available at: http://works.bepress.com/cecile_peraire/49/